How Much Is a Two-Way Mirror?

Have you ever wondered what the secret behind those see-through mirrors is? Two-way mirrors, also known as partially reflective mirrors, are fascinating pieces of technology that allow you to see through one side while reflecting an image on the other. These mirrors are often used for surveillance, interrogation rooms, and even theatrical productions.

The cost of a two-way mirror varies depending on several factors, including its size, quality, and intended purpose. A small, standard-sized mirror for personal use can range from $50 to $150. For larger mirrors used in commercial settings, such as security applications, the cost can rise to several thousand dollars.

Factors Affecting Two-Way Mirror Cost

  • Size: The size of the mirror is a significant factor in determining its cost. Larger mirrors require more materials and labor to produce, making them more expensive.
  • Quality: The quality of the mirror also plays a role in its price. Higher-quality mirrors with better optical clarity and durability command a higher price.
  • Purpose: The intended purpose of the mirror can also influence its cost. Mirrors designed for specific applications, such as surveillance or interrogation rooms, typically require specialized features and materials, increasing their price.
  • Additional Considerations

    In addition to the factors mentioned above, there are other considerations that can affect the cost of a two-way mirror:

  • Installation: The cost of installing a two-way mirror can vary depending on the complexity of the installation and the skill level of the installer.
  • Customization: If you need a custom-sized or shaped mirror, this will likely increase the overall price.
  • Maintenance: Two-way mirrors require regular cleaning and maintenance to ensure optimal performance. This can add to the ongoing costs associated with owning a two-way mirror.
